Midfield_General Posted yesterday at 20:02 Posted yesterday at 20:02 (edited) FT. 1-1 on the night, Rangers go through 3-1 on aggregate. Seriously rode their luck as they got carved open multiple times in both legs, but Pana missed a hatful of chances, Butland made some massive saves and Rangers were absolutely clinical when they got sight of goal. They gave up 36 shots on goal across both games though and will rarely get away with only conceding 1 over 180 minutes if they defend like that. Gassama scored off the bench in both games and looks like an excellent signing at £2.2m. Edited 13 hours ago by Midfield_General
